From: Tobias Geerinckx-Rice <me@tobias.gr>
To: Roland Everaert <r.everaert@protonmail.com>
Cc: help-guix@gnu.org
Subject: Re: Librem Mini with pureboot/head don't boot GuixSD
Date: Thu, 12 Aug 2021 19:05:03 +0200 [thread overview]
Message-ID: <1fbad3999f0d7e7610a11d48e9ddccc5@tobias.gr> (raw)
In-Reply-To: <6aSjg7iYcJWpR7Q-nXpsq5dPo9ffUzh5f9l_jm-ZjoJYtCqXhRTs4Ln-Cgd6FCcP4nr48P7A3jmI0H-dkpuwYLnt1wTSTziwwKjJNNqBMCU=@protonmail.com>
Bonjour Roland,
I've ordered another X230T this summer exactly to experiment with
Heads+Guix, but it has yet to arrive.
On 2021-08-12 12:59, Roland Everaert via wrote:
> I have tried re-signing the content of /boot with my librem key,
But are both your kernel and initrd in /boot, and is that whence you're
loading them? From what I've read so far Heads assumes that they are,
but this isn't correct on all distributions (such as Guix System[0]).
On Guix, all kernels and initrds are in your root partition's
/gnu/store, and /boot/grub/grub.cfg points there--not to files in /boot.
If the root partition is encrypted, it is GRUB that unlocks it first to
load Linux.
Could that be the problem? Could you ask someone from Purism customer
support about this? I'd expect a better error message if this were
simply a case of not finding the kernel in a hard-coded location...
Without hardware to play with, I only know that Heads *could* support
Guix System (it has all the needed components), but I don't yet know if
it *does*. An alternative is to add support for separate /boot to Guix
System, by copying the needed files at reconfiguration time. It's ugly
but enables some exotic use cases that people have considered over the
years, though not enough to implement it yet ;-)
Kind regards,
T G-R
[0]: The 'GuixSD' name was retired years ago.
Sent from a Web browser. Excuse or enjoy my brevity.
next prev parent reply other threads:[~2021-08-12 17:05 UTC|newest]
Thread overview: 8+ messages / expand[flat|nested] mbox.gz Atom feed top
2021-08-12 10:59 Librem Mini with pureboot/head don't boot GuixSD Roland Everaert via
2021-08-12 17:05 ` Tobias Geerinckx-Rice [this message]
2021-08-14 11:23 ` Re : " Roland Everaert via
2021-08-14 19:30 ` Thiago Jung Bauermann
2021-08-19 14:57 ` Re : " Roland Everaert
2021-08-19 22:39 ` Thiago Jung Bauermann
2021-09-01 11:04 ` Re : " Roland Everaert
2021-09-01 16:21 ` Tobias Geerinckx-Rice
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=1fbad3999f0d7e7610a11d48e9ddccc5@tobias.gr \
--to=me@tobias.gr \
--cc=help-guix@gnu.org \
--cc=r.everaert@protonmail.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
Code repositories for project(s) associated with this external index
https://git.savannah.gnu.org/cgit/guix.git
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.